balón

/baˈlon/, [baˈlõn]

ball


Noun balón m (plural balones)

  1. ball
  2. balloon

Examples
  • El chico está ansioso por un balón de fútbol nuevo.

    The boy is anxious for a new soccer ball.

  • Este balón es el tesoro de ese niño.

    This ball is that boy's treasure.

  • Tom casi fué golpeado por el balón.

    Tom almost got hit by the ball.

  • Él consiguió el balón.

    He got the ball.
